💡 What is a brake rotor used for in a modern car and how does it affect braking performance?
Brake rotors are the friction surface that work with pads to convert kinetic energy into heat, controlling stopping power and ABS signaling.
- They influence heat management, fade resistance, and pedal feel
- Rotor design affects ABS signaling reliability
- Materials and surface finish impact wear and corrosion resistance
